Crafting Narratives That Connect and Convert
						 						 
            Crafting truly impactful narratives transforms a simple Business Overview Video into a powerful tool for connection and conversion. They move beyond merely presenting facts, building genuine relationships with viewers and persuading them to take desired actions. Narratives turn information into an experience, capturing attention and leaving a lasting impression on the audience.
A strong narrative requires thoughtful structure, guiding viewers through a purposeful journey. Consider identifying a core challenge or aspiration that resonates with the audience, creating a sense of anticipation before revealing the solution. Weave in authentic human stories, perhaps behind-the-scenes glimpses or team perspectives, to build trust and transparency. Leveraging universal emotions, potentially visualized through metaphor or symbolism, allows for deeper audience resonance. Even complex data becomes more accessible and relatable when integrated smoothly within the narrative flow, supporting the human element of the story. Showing, not just telling, through dynamic visuals and sound enhances the emotional impact.
Sustaining engagement comes through compelling execution and strategic tailoring. Dynamic editing and pacing keep viewers invested in the story's progression. A consistent visual identity, utilizing deliberate color palettes, graphics, and lighting, reinforces the brand narrative effectively across various platforms. Tailoring the story and its focus points to specific audience segments or distribution channels ensures maximum relevance and impact. Exploring interactive video elements can even allow viewers to actively participate in the narrative experience.
Frame future goals or expansion plans as the exciting next chapter the brand and viewer can embark on together.
Utilize client stories to powerfully showcase tangible transformation, focusing on the journey from a 'before' challenge to an 'after' success.
Craft action-oriented calls to action that feel like the natural, desired progression following the narrative's conclusion.
Analyze metrics like play rate and viewer drop-off points to understand exactly how well the story holds attention and where narrative adjustments might be needed.
Mastering these narrative techniques elevates business videos, building stronger audience relationships, fostering loyalty, and ultimately driving desired business outcomes and conversions.
              
                  
        
      Why Advids for Business Overview Video?
      
      At Advids, we create high-quality, original Business Overview Videos that deliver exceptional results and help you achieve your business goals. We combine creative storytelling, cutting-edge technology, and a proven track record to transform your vision into a compelling and effective animation.
Experience the Advids Advantage:
12+ Years of Proven Success:  With over 3400 clients served, we possess a deep understanding of what makes a Business Overview Video truly effective.  Out of these, over 270 projects have been specifically Business Overview Videos, showcasing our dedicated expertise in this area.
Trusted by Industry Leaders:  From startups to Fortune 500 companies, brands like Razorpay, Ola, Mercedes, the United Nations, Continental, and Mercer rely on Advids to bring their stories to life through engaging Business Overview Videos.
Client Satisfaction Guaranteed: Our commitment to excellence is reflected in over 109 five-star Google reviews, a testament to our talent, creativity, and dedication to client satisfaction.
The Advids Creative Process:
Collaborative Partnership: We believe in close collaboration from concept to completion. You'll be actively involved throughout the entire process, ensuring your vision is accurately reflected in the final animation.
Strategic Communication: We prioritize understanding your needs, target audience, and brand identity to create impactful Business Overview Videos that resonate with your viewers.
Customized Business Overview Video Solutions: Whether you need explainer videos, character animations, or other types of Business Overview Videos, we tailor each project to perfectly match your brand, style, and target audience.
Powered by Innovation:
Creative Storytelling Through Animation: Our skilled animators and storytellers craft captivating narratives that engage your audience and drive action, maximizing the impact of your Business Overview Video.
Cutting-Edge Business Overview Video Technology: We utilize industry-leading software and techniques to ensure your videos are visually stunning and leave a lasting impression.
Ready to unlock the potential of Business Overview Video for your business with the latest video design trends of 2024? Let Advids be your trusted partner in transforming your ideas into engaging and effective animated experiences.
Checkout some of the projects and work our team at Advids has been producing:
        
    					    						 						 
            What is a Business Overview Video?
            
            A business overview video is a concise and engaging video that provides a comprehensive introduction to your company. It's a powerful tool for communicating your  brand message , showcasing your products or services, and  building trust  with  potential customers . A business overview video typically covers your  company's history ,  mission and vision ,  products and services , team and expertise, and customer success stories. Each element works together to paint a complete picture of your company and its value proposition.
Business overview videos can be used for a variety of purposes, including  website homepages ,  investor presentations ,  sales pitches , and  social media marketing . They can also be used to educate customers about your products or services, build brand awareness, and generate leads.
               						 
            What do top Business Overview Videos have in common?
            
            Mastering business overview videos requires a  strategic approach  focusing on key elements for maximum impact.
 Ideal Customer Profile : Focus on a specific audience segment for  tailored messaging , maximizing resonance.
               						 
            What makes Business Overview Video effective?
            
            A business overview videos success hinges on its ability to succinctly communicate the companys mission, vision, and values. It should showcase how core offerings solve specific customer pain points, demonstrating value through real-world  case studies  of successful  client outcomes . The narrative should follow an arc that  resonates emotionally , building anticipation,  revealing challenges , and  showcasing solutions .
Visually engaging storytelling  is paramount, utilizing high-quality footage, informative graphics, and compelling data visualizations to reinforce key messages.  Customer testimonials  should preemptively address  common concerns  and build credibility. A clear call to action guides viewers towards the next step, reinforcing  brand recognition  and recall.
Aligning the videos tone, style, and messaging with the target audience ensures  maximum impact . Maintaining consistent branding throughout reinforces brand consistency and memorability. Leveraging  data-driven insights  to optimize content and  measure performance  against key metrics ensures  continuous improvement  and return on investment. A well-crafted business overview video is a powerful tool for building brand awareness, driving engagement, and ultimately, achieving business objectives.
               						 
            How long should your Business Overview Video be?
            
            Optimize business overview video length for maximum impact by aligning video type, content, and target audience.
Pre-production Considerations for Determining Video Length:
- What's the core message for each video type?
- Who is the ideal viewer for this video?
- Which features need prominent display?
- What's the desired viewer engagement?
- What platform will host the video?
- What's the brand's visual identity?
- What's the intended viewer action?
Business overview video length guide
| Business Overview Types | Video Length | Use Case | Funnel | 
|---|
| Animated Explainer | 60-90 seconds | Concisely explains complex concepts using engaging visuals and a clear narrative, ideal for showcasing a company's unique value proposition. | Awareness | 
| Live Action | 45-75 seconds | Captures the energy and authenticity of your brand, showcasing your team and workplace culture. Features real people and settings. | Consideration | 
| Product Demo | 30-60 seconds | Demonstrates key features and benefits, highlighting the product's ease of use and value. Focuses on practical application. | Conversion | 
| Customer Testimonial | 30-45 seconds | Builds trust and credibility by showcasing positive customer experiences. Emphasizes social proof. | Decision | 
| Kinetic Typography | 45-60 seconds | Combines text and motion graphics to create a visually appealing and informative overview. Ideal for highlighting key statistics or milestones. | Awareness | 
               						 
            How to create Business Overview videos?
            
            Craft compelling business overview videos that resonate with your target audience and drive tangible results. A strategic approach, focusing on clear messaging and impactful visuals, is key to success.
* Target Audience Define - Deeply understanding your audience informs every creative decision.- Video Goals Set - Specific goals ensure the video directly contributes to business objectives.
- Narrative Develop - A strong narrative creates emotional connection and memorability.
- Storyboard Create - A detailed storyboard prevents costly reshoots and ensures visual consistency.
- Video Style Choose - The right style enhances brand identity and audience engagement.
- Brand Alignment Ensure - Consistent branding reinforces recognition and builds brand equity.
- Footage Shoot - High-quality visuals are crucial for a professional and impactful presentation.
- Video Edit - Precise editing creates a dynamic and engaging viewing experience.
- Graphics Add - Strategic graphics enhance visual appeal and clarify key information.
- Testimonials Integrate - Authentic testimonials add social proof and build viewer trust.
- Call to Action Design - A compelling CTA drives immediate engagement and converts viewers into leads.
- Final Review Conduct - A final review ensures the video meets the highest standards of quality.
            The Importance of a Strong Narrative in Business Videos
            
            Beyond the technicalities of video production lies the heart of engagement: the narrative. A compelling story transforms information into an experience, capturing your audience and leaving a lasting impression.  Think about your favorite movies—they resonate not just because of stunning visuals, but because of the stories they tell.  This same principle applies to business overview videos. A strong narrative elevates your video from a simple presentation to a powerful tool for connection and conversion.
A well-crafted narrative is crucial for achieving your video's objectives. Whether boosting brand awareness or driving sales, a structured story enhances your message.  For instance, effective business overview video examples often showcase how a narrative can captivate an audience and drive conversions.  Similarly, explainer video examples for business demonstrate how stories simplify complex products or services.
- Emotional connection: Narratives tap into human emotions, forging deeper connections.  Imagine an About Us Video that shares the founder's inspiring journey—instantly, the brand becomes relatable.
- Enhanced understanding: Complex ideas become digestible through storytelling.  explainer videos often use narratives to simplify intricate concepts, making them easier for viewers to grasp.
- Brand personality: A unique narrative showcases your brand's identity.  Consider how Overview Videos, when infused with a strong narrative, can effectively communicate a company's value proposition and leave a lasting impression.
- Call to action: A strong narrative naturally leads to a compelling call to action.  By guiding viewers through a story, you can seamlessly direct them towards the desired next step, whether it's visiting your website or making a purchase.
A compelling narrative is the key to unlocking the full potential of your business overview videos, transforming viewers into engaged customers.
               						 
            Measuring the ROI of Your Business Overview Video
            
            Let's shift gears from video creation to measuring its impact.  Demonstrating  return on investment  is key to showcasing the value of our business overview videos.  We'll explore how to connect video performance to tangible business outcomes.  Think of it as connecting the dots between views and value.
Analyzing ROI isn't just about numbers; it's about understanding how our videos contribute to our overall business goals.  For instance, top business overview video examples often show a clear link between high engagement and increased sales.  Let's dive into  key metrics  that paint a complete picture of video effectiveness.
- Track website traffic and lead generation.  Measure how many viewers visit our website after watching our video, and how many convert into leads.  This shows how effectively our video drives traffic and captures potential customers.  Corporate explainer videos, for example, can significantly boost website traffic by simplifying complex concepts and piquing audience interest.
- Monitor video engagement.  Analyze metrics like watch time, shares, and comments to understand audience interest and content effectiveness.  High engagement suggests our video resonates with viewers and keeps them hooked.
- Assess sales conversions and customer lifetime value.  Track how many sales can be attributed to the video, directly linking it to revenue generation.  Furthermore, analyze how video influences customer lifetime value, demonstrating its long-term impact.  Sales videos, in particular, benefit from tracking conversions to optimize their effectiveness.
- Measure brand awareness and audience feedback.  Use social listening and surveys to gauge changes in brand awareness after video release.  Gather feedback through comments and surveys to understand audience perception and refine future content.  Corporate video examples often demonstrate how increased brand awareness translates into long-term business growth.
By consistently analyzing these metrics and adapting our strategy, we ensure our videos contribute meaningfully to our business objectives.  Remember, measuring ROI is an ongoing process, not a one-time task.
               						 
            Choosing the Right Video Style for Your Business
            
            Now that we've covered the essentials, let's explore how to choose the perfect video style for your business overview.  This decision is crucial for connecting with your audience and achieving your video's objectives.  Remember, your video style should reflect your brand's personality and resonate with your target viewers.  Looking for inspiration? Professional business overview video examples can offer valuable insights into successful approaches for different industries.
Consider your target audience's preferences and viewing habits.  Are they drawn to animated explainers or prefer the authenticity of live-action?  Think about your video's purpose.  Is it to  build brand awareness ,  generate leads , or showcase a new product?  When showcasing a new software, product overview video examples can inspire creative ways to highlight key features and benefits.  Finally, align your style with your budget and production timeline.
- Match your video style to your objective.  Explainer videos are great for simplifying complex ideas, while testimonials build trust and credibility. Product demo videos are particularly effective for showcasing software or technical products, allowing viewers to see the product in action.
- Reflect your brand's personality.  A playful brand might opt for animation, while a corporate entity might choose a more formal live-action approach.
- Prioritize mobile optimization.  Ensure your video is accessible and looks great on all devices.
- Consider accessibility.  Include captions and transcripts to make your video inclusive for all viewers.
By carefully considering these factors, you can choose a video style that effectively communicates your message, engages your audience, and achieves your business goals.
               						 
            Showcasing Client Testimonials in Business Videos
            
            Let's talk about the magic of client testimonials. They're not just soundbites; they're powerful stories that build trust and credibility. Think about those engaging business overview video examples that stick with you—often, it's the genuine voices of satisfied customers that make the difference.  Imagine a brand story Video where a client describes how your product transformed their business. That's the power of a well-placed testimonial.
We want our business overview videos to resonate, right?  Testimonials are key. They're not just about singing your praises; they're about showcasing real-world impact.  Take inspiration from company overview video examples that effectively weave testimonials into their narrative.
- Showcase diverse voices: Represent your diverse clientele by featuring testimonials from various customer segments.  This shows your product or service works for a wide range of people.
- Focus on solutions:  Don't just list features; show how your offerings solve real problems.  A client explaining how your software streamlined their workflow is far more impactful than a list of technical specifications.
- Keep it real: Encourage authentic, unscripted feedback.  Viewers can spot a forced testimonial a mile away.  Genuine emotion connects.
- Strategic storytelling:  Weave testimonials into your video's narrative.  Don't just tack them on at the end; integrate them strategically to reinforce key points.
By strategically incorporating client testimonials, we transform our business overview videos from simple presentations into compelling stories.  Remember, it's not just about what you say, but who says it.  Let your happy customers do the talking.
               						 
            Reviewing Video Production Proposals
            
            Having explored different video styles, let's dive into evaluating production proposals.  This step is crucial for a successful video project.  A strong proposal should not only outline the technical aspects but also demonstrate a clear understanding of your vision.  Think of it as choosing a partner who can bring your story to life.
Reviewing business overview video examples can inspire you and provide a benchmark for quality.  Remember, the best business overview videos tell a compelling story, not just list features.
- Budget Transparency:  Transparency is key.  A detailed budget breakdown avoids unexpected costs and ensures you're getting value for your investment.
- Creative Alignment: Does the proposal capture your brand's essence?  Look for a creative treatment that aligns with your vision and resonates with your target audience, similar to compelling company introduction videos.
- Production Process:  From pre-production planning to post-production polish, the proposal should outline a clear and efficient workflow.  This ensures a smooth and timely production.
- Portfolio & Testimonials:  Past work speaks volumes.  Review the production company's portfolio and client testimonials to gauge their capabilities and experience in creating effective marketing videos.
By carefully considering these points, you'll choose a production partner who can transform your vision into a captivating video that achieves your business goals.
                              
    
Author & Editor Bio
    
    
      
        A video producer with a passion for creating compelling video narratives, Jai Ghosh brings a wealth of experience to his role. His background in Digital Journalism and over 11 years of freelance media consulting inform his approach to video production. For the past 7 years, he has been a vital part of the Advids team, honing his expertise in video content planning, creation, and strategy.
           
            
      
     
   
  
    
         His collaborative approach ensures that he works closely with clients, from startups to enterprises, to understand their communication goals and deliver impactful video solutions. He thrives on transforming ideas into engaging videos, whether it's a product demo, an educational explainer, or a brand story.
        
     An avid reader of modern marketing literature, he keeps his knowledge current.  Among his favorite reads from 2024 are  "Balls Out Marketing" by Peter Roesler, "Give to Grow" by Mo Bunnell and "For the Culture" by Marcus Collins. His results-driven approach ensures that video content resonates with audiences and helps businesses flourish.